Porcelain veneers are thin porcelain shells that cover the front of a damaged or discolored tooth. They are custom-made to ensure the proper fit and can be made to cover a single tooth or multiple teeth. Depending on the extent of damage or discoloration, dentists recommend veneers to increase the cosmetic appearance and functionality of your teeth. How Dental Veneers Are Made

When preparing to receive dental veneers from your dentist, you can expect to require anywhere from one to three appointments, depending on the number of veneers and the severity of the situation. At your first appointment, our dentists will consult with you on your goals, perform an oral examination which may include x-rays, and help you determine whether or not veneers are your best option. After determining you are a good candidate for dental veneers, we would take an exact mold of your teeth and send this impression off to our dental laboratory, so they can create a personalized porcelain veneer made in the specific shape and desired shade for you. In your second and third appointments, if necessary, your dentist applies the veneers through the process of bonding. Dental bonding is a non-invasive and pain-free process that bonds your new veneers to your existing teeth.

Dental Bonding

After your dental veneers have been made to fit your tooth or teeth, the process of bonding the veneer to the tooth in question can now occur. This process is called dental bonding and is completed by using a cement-like resin to secure your new veneer(s) for long-term use. Before permanent placement, your dentist will check the fit to ensure it is sized and shaped properly.

Your tooth will then be cleaned and polished, followed by a final etching. This creates texture on the tooth which helps the cement grip and allows the veneer to stay properly in place. Cement-like resin is applied to the veneer, and then the veneer is placed directly on the tooth. Special dental curing using ultraviolet light is then used to harden the resin that is applied to the area of the new veneer. After a final clean-up by removing any excess resin or cement from the surrounding area, you now have a new, fresh-looking, perfectly functioning new tooth!

Who Can Benefit from Dental Veneers?

Plenty of people can benefit from the use of dental veneers. Some dentists recommend dental veneers if you have small gaps or chips in the tooth that are not causing extreme pain or discomfort. Typically, the use of dental veneers is more for cosmetic reasons, especially if the tooth is significantly discolored or appears unnatural in some way or another. The addition of dental veneers allows for an increase in self-confidence, and many patients love showing off their new smiles and not being fearful of hiding what their teeth truly look like.

FAQ About Porcelain Veneers

1. Do Porcelain Veneers Ruin Your Teeth?

Veneers do not ruin your teeth. They are not made out of enamel-like your natural teeth. They are also personally made to fit over your natural teeth, which is known for enhancing their appearance. It is possible for veneers to do more than your natural teeth by resisting staining or damage. When veneers are placed on your teeth, a composite resin is used that hardens under light. Once they are properly bonded, they are polished and shaped.
